What are the aims of teaching story?

One aim of teaching story is to enhance language skills. Through stories, students can learn new vocabulary, grammar, and sentence structures in a natural and engaging way. Another aim could be to promote cultural understanding. Stories often contain elements of different cultures, which helps students broaden their cultural horizons. Also, teaching story aims at developing students' creativity and imagination as they picture the story settings and characters in their minds.

Well, the aims of teaching story are diverse. Firstly, it's about instilling moral values. Many stories have a moral lesson, and students can learn from them. Secondly, it helps with memory improvement. Remembering the sequence of events in a story exercises the memory. And lastly, teaching story can be a way to build confidence in students. When they are able to understand and share a story, it gives them a sense of accomplishment.

The aims of teaching story include improving reading comprehension. Students learn to analyze and understand the plot, characters, and themes in a story. It also aims to foster empathy. As students get involved in the story, they can relate to the feelings and experiences of the characters. Moreover, teaching story is for the purpose of oral communication development. Students can retell the story, which boosts their speaking skills.

What are the benefits of using teaching frame story in teaching English?

Using teaching frame story in teaching English can improve students' listening skills. When the teacher tells the story, students have to listen carefully to follow the plot. Also, it can enhance their speaking skills. For example, after the story is told, students can be asked to retell it or continue the story, which gives them a chance to practice speaking. Moreover, it can boost their creativity as they can come up with different endings or details for the story.
